Safety at BSC

Our Student Representative Committee (SRC) have been working hard to launch a new approach to safety at BSC – "Be An Upstander".
Being an upstander means speaking up when witnessing any kind of unsafe behaviour, bullying or discrimination at school. Whether that's talking to a teacher, a coordinator, or a parent or carer, it's important that students know that speaking up is not only okay, but encouraged.
A special email address has also been created – speakout@brightonsc.vic.edu.au – that the entire school community can use to report behaviour that doesn't align with the schools expectations.
